有什么好的手工编程软件
-
好的手工编程软件有许多种,以下是我推荐的几款:
-
Arduino IDE:Arduino是一种开放源代码的单片机平台,它具有简单易学的编程语言,适合初学者入门。Arduino IDE是Arduino官方推出的编程软件,可在Windows、Mac和Linux系统上使用。它具有简洁的界面和直观的功能,能够编写和上传代码到Arduino开发板上。
-
Processing:Processing是一种基于Java的创意编码软件,主要用于可视化编程和艺术设计。Processing有许多内置的函数和库,可以轻松创建交互式图形、动画和音频效果。它支持多种平台,包括Windows、Mac和Linux。通过使用Processing,您可以利用计算机的图像和声音处理能力进行创作。
-
Scratch:Scratch是一种基于图形化编程的教育软件,适合儿童和初学者学习编程。它通过拖拽和组合图形化的命令块,而不需要编写代码,使编程变得简单易懂。Scratch有一个友好的用户界面和丰富的资源库,可用于创建动画、游戏以及与硬件设备的交互。
-
PyCharm:PyCharm是一款专门用于Python编程的集成开发环境(IDE)。它具有强大的代码编辑和调试功能,还提供了自动完成、代码导航、单元测试和版本控制等功能。PyCharm支持多种Python框架,如Django和Flask,可满足各种不同应用程序开发的需求。
-
Visual Studio Code:Visual Studio Code是一款轻量级的开源代码编辑器,支持多种编程语言,如JavaScript、C++、Python等。它拥有丰富的插件生态系统,可满足不同开发者的需求。Visual Studio Code具有强大的代码编辑和调试功能,支持版本控制和团队协作。
这些手工编程软件都具有不同的特点和适用场景,您可以根据自己的需求选择合适的软件进行编程。无论是初学者还是专业开发者,都可以通过这些软件来实现自己的编程创意。
1年前 -
-
手工编程软件是指通过手工操作输入代码的编程工具。以下是一些受欢迎的手工编程软件:
-
Arduino: Arduino是一种开源的电子原型平台,可以用于编写并运行各种物联网和基于电子的项目。它有一个基于C/C++的简单编程语言,并提供了一个直观的集成开发环境(IDE),使用户能够使用Arduino板进行编程。
-
Raspberry Pi: Raspberry Pi是一种小型计算机,可以用于创建各种项目,包括机器人、物联网设备、电子玩具等。它支持多种编程语言,包括Python、C/C++等。用户可以通过键盘、鼠标和显示器直接操作Raspberry Pi来编写代码。
-
LEGO Mindstorms: LEGO Mindstorms是一种可编程的机器人套件,让用户可以设计和构建自己的机器人,并使用编程软件来控制它们。它使用一个图形化编程环境,非常适合初学者学习编程。
-
Processing: Processing是一种基于Java的图形化编程语言和集成开发环境(IDE),专门用于可视化和交互式艺术设计。它特别适合艺术家和设计师,可以通过简单而直观的代码来创建动态图形和互动作品。
-
LEGO Boost: LEGO Boost是一种适用于儿童的可编程机器人套件,可以通过一个简单的图形化编程环境来控制。它既可以教孩子们基本的编程概念,又可以帮助他们构建和控制自己的机器人。
总的来说,这些手工编程软件提供了一个直观和有趣的方式来学习和实践编程。无论您是初学者还是经验丰富的开发人员,这些软件都能提供一个创造性和互动性的环境,让您能够探索和实现自己的想法。
1年前 -
-
在选择手工编程软件时,可以考虑以下几个因素:功能强大、易于使用、支持多种编程语言、具有良好的用户界面等。
下面是几个好的手工编程软件的推荐:
-
Arduino IDE:Arduino IDE是一个开源的适用于Arduino板的代码编写和上传的集成开发环境。它支持C/C++编程语言,具有简单易用的界面,适合初学者使用。
-
Eclipse:Eclipse是一款功能强大的集成开发环境,支持多种编程语言,如Java、C/C++、Python等。它提供了丰富的插件和扩展,可以满足各种编程需求。
-
Visual Studio Code:Visual Studio Code是由微软开发的轻量级代码编辑器,支持多种编程语言,如Java、C/C++、Python等。它具有丰富的扩展和插件,可以满足各种编程需求。
-
MATLAB:MATLAB是一款用于科学计算和数据可视化的软件,它支持MATLAB编程语言。MATLAB提供了强大的数学和工程计算功能,广泛应用于科学研究和工程领域。
-
Python IDLE:Python IDLE是Python的官方集成开发环境,它支持Python编程语言。Python IDLE具有简洁直观的用户界面和丰富的调试功能,适合Python初学者使用。
-
NetBeans:NetBeans是一款开源的跨平台集成开发环境,支持多种编程语言,如Java、C/C++、Python等。它提供了丰富的开发工具和功能,适合开发大型项目和团队合作。
选择适合的手工编程软件需要根据个人的编程需求和技术水平来决定,建议根据自己的实际情况进行选择和尝试。
1年前 -